The average SAT score of Most Searched Graduate Schools In New Mexico Colleges is 950 and the average ACT score is 20. Among Most Searched Graduate Schools In New Mexico Colleges, Eastern New Mexico University-Main Campus has the highest SAT score of 950 and University of New Mexico-Main Campus has the highest ACT score of 21.
The following table summarizes and compares the SAT and ACT scores for Most Searched Graduate Schools In New Mexico Colleges. The table only shows the 4-years colleges and excludes community colleges and trade schools.
The SAT score is the summation of Evidence-Based Reading and Writing (EBRW) and Mathematics (MT). The ACT score is based on Composite score.
